Under Senate Bill 618, approved by the West Virginia Senate Economic Development Committee on Feb. 19, 2024, only state carbon credits from real property or standing timber would be eligible for purchase, prompting criticism it s anti-property rights legislation. Senate Bill 618 is the latest in a string of attempts in the state Legislature to regulate forest carbon offset agreements.

The West Virginia Department of Environmental Protection has made a preliminary determination to approve an air quality permit for a planned ammonia production facility in Mingo County, West Virginia without conducting an air quality impact modeling analysis. The DEP says emissions at the site planned by TransGas Development Systems LLC wouldn t be high enough to merit such an analysis under a state legislative rule.
